CV23 is a postcode district in Rugby. Homes here sold for a median of £322,750 over the last year, up 7.6% over five years. 14,855 sales are on record. It sits among England’s less-deprived areas (58% of its postcodes are in the least-deprived 30%). 66% of homes are rated EPC C or better.
- £227,000 median sold price (all time)
- £322,750 median price, last 12 months
- 14,855 recorded sales
- +7.6% 5-year price change
- 58% of postcodes in England’s least-deprived 30%
- 66% of homes rated EPC C or better
- Source: HM Land Registry Price Paid & English Indices of Deprivation, Jul 2026
